Ian Oyoo Claims Maiden Victory at Ol Kalou Scrabble Kenya Championships

Ian Oyoo claimed his maiden victory at the National Scrabble Kenya Championships held in Ol Kalou, Nyandarua County, after an impressive run in the Premier Division.

Seeded 10th at the start of the tournament, Oyoo won 13 games and lost 5 to secure his first-ever national title, as top players continue to sharpen their form ahead of the World English Scrabble Players Association (WESPA) Championships set for later this month in Ghana

On his path to glory, Oyoo opened with wins over Patrick Nderitu Gitonga and Gachomo Maina before suffering back-to-back defeats to Tony Ochola and former chairman Bernard Amuke. However, he recovered strongly, recording crucial victories against Kevin Musyoka, Bryson Mwanyumba, Willy Mwangi, Raphael Oduor, Kuria Githinji, Millie Kikech, and Martins Mutahi. His only other setback came in game 12, where Kimani handed him a narrow defeat.

This marks a significant milestone for Oyoo, whose previous best performance was a fifth-place finish at the Murang’a tournament on June 8, 2025.

In other categories, Zablon Ngurr emerged champion in the Intermediate Division after winning 13 out of 18 games, while Emily Kamau triumphed in the Open category.
